Output de64f33e26a99532bed18e22f3053f3bdaf494fe0c34a257d226291c222f400b:157

value
100000
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 bf98da431d1be8bfa8e21531417c51f2ada3dc6f6948bb7d9d5f201b4e6e78e9
address
bc1ph7vd5scar05tl28zz5c5zlz372k68hr0d9ytklvatuspknnw0r5sl8l2dt
transaction
de64f33e26a99532bed18e22f3053f3bdaf494fe0c34a257d226291c222f400b
spent
true